Employing a digital air flow meter in construction projects offers several benefits. These meters accurately measure airflow velocity and volume, providing vital data about HVAC system design and performance monitoring. Contractors can utilize this information for the purpose of optimize ventilation, ensure proper air circulation, and improve indoor air quality. The digital readout enables easy monitoring and interpretation, resulting in effective construction practices.

Boost Efficiency with Digital Air Flow Meters in Civil Engineering
In the demanding sector of civil engineering, optimizing efficiency is paramount. Digital air flow meters present a compelling solution for enhancing output. These cutting-edge devices accurately measure and monitor airflow, providing invaluable insights that can substantially improve project outcomes. By utilizing digital air flow meters, civil engineers can monitor airflow in critical areas such website as ventilation systems, HVAC units, and industrial processes. This real-time monitoring allows for timely adjustments to airflow rates, ensuring optimal performance. The resulting benefits include reduced energy consumption, enhanced working conditions, and minimized environmental impact.
